Course Overview

The Bachelor of Technology (B.Tech) in Food Processing Technology is a 4-year undergraduate engineering program that focuses on the processing, preservation, packaging, quality control, safety, and distribution of food products. The course integrates principles of food science, engineering, microbiology, chemistry, and biotechnology to develop safe, nutritious, and high-quality food products.

Students gain practical knowledge through laboratory work, industrial training, internships, and research projects. The program prepares graduates to work in food manufacturing industries, quality assurance laboratories, research organizations, food processing plants, and government agencies.

Eligibility

Candidates seeking admission should generally fulfill the following requirements:

  • Must have passed 10+2 (Higher Secondary) or equivalent examination from a recognized board.
  • Must have studied Physics, Chemistry, and Mathematics (PCM) or Physics, Chemistry, and Biology (PCB), depending on the institution.
  • Minimum 45%–50% aggregate marks (varies by institution and category).
  • Valid score in JEE Main, state engineering entrance examinations, or university-specific entrance tests (where applicable).

Duration

  • Course Duration: 4 Years
  • Semesters: 8
  • Mode: Full-time

Syllabus

First Year

  • Engineering Mathematics
  • Engineering Physics
  • Engineering Chemistry
  • Engineering Graphics
  • Basic Mechanical Engineering
  • Computer Programming
  • Environmental Studies

Second Year

  • Food Chemistry
  • Food Microbiology
  • Food Engineering
  • Heat and Mass Transfer
  • Biochemistry
  • Food Processing Operations
  • Thermodynamics

Third Year

  • Food Preservation Technology
  • Dairy and Meat Technology
  • Fruit and Vegetable Processing
  • Food Packaging Technology
  • Food Quality Control
  • Food Safety and Hygiene
  • Industrial Training

Fourth Year

  • Food Plant Design
  • Food Process Equipment
  • Food Biotechnology
  • Quality Assurance and Food Laws
  • Project Work
  • Internship
  • Seminar
